预订演示
前页 后页

基础设施功能

任何规模可观的组织通常会运营多个功能或位置。这些将包括公司办公室、数据中心、灾难恢复中心、店面和仓库等结构,以及酒店、机场、传输中心、车辆、船舶、停车场等各种特定位置。这些位置通常会在业务级别上模型,以模拟诸如执行业务的位置、流程和人员的位置以及特定能力和业务功能所需的位置。例如,在救护车上执行哪些业务流程?在信息级别将需要类似的模型来指示数据的创建、存储和使用位置;例如,可以在哪些位置创建病历?在应用程序架构级别,应用程序和特定位置之间的关系很重要;例如,机器人辅助仓库中使用了哪些应用程序,弹出式信息亭需要哪些应用程序?

Showing locations in the Project Browser in Sparx Systems Enterprise Architect.

在物理或虚拟机运行的基础架构级别,位置对于推理可访问性、带宽、性能、安全性等至关重要。需要注意的是,从云计算的角度来看,基础设施的位置变得无关紧要,除了绘制可访问区域或其等效物。事实上,在云环境中,确定正在执行进程的物理硬件的位置几乎是不可能的,甚至是无关紧要的。

Enterprise Architect提供了广泛的工具来对各个级别的位置进行建模,在基础架构级别尤其如此。用于模型业务位置的相同元素可以被扩充以创建表示基础设施如何与功能相关的表达模型,包括不同位置之间的通信结构和使用的协议的高级模型。 Unified Modeling Language端口允许深入了解功能的内部结构。例如,高级图表可能使用每个功能的边界上的端口来描述公司办公室和数据中心之间的通信路径。 A ,子图可以描述构成数据中心或公司办公室的路由器、交换机、服务器和其他基础设施元素。